Every time she comes down with a cold, it goes straight to her chest. She'll start wheezing and coughing really badly. I have asthma myself, so I guess the apple doesn't fall far from the tree. The "good" thing is, it only acts up when she's got a cold. When she's healthy, she is as healthy as an ox. When she does come down with a cold, we have to be real careful and listen for any wheezing. As soon as she shows a sign of it, they put her on a nebulizer combination of albuterol and pulmocort. Her Ped threw out the idea of starting her on Singulair if she didn't show improvement (we were suspecting it may be allergy related, but that doesn't seem to be the case).
I felt horrible when the Ped made the diagnosis. I hold myself accountable for passing it along to her. I know many Dr.'s hesitate to diagnose asthma before age 3, so try not to be too alarmed at this point. It's probably just a lingering cold that has gone to his chest and he just can't kick. And trust me, they can last a while. This last bout we had, the Ped had us keep C on the nebulizer for an entire month!

Poor Ava!! I can sympathize, I really can. I have a really bad history of UTI’s starting when I was a small child up until I was in my late teens/early 20’s. I have had to have the surgery twice where they stretch the urethra back open (once when I was about 6 and once when I was about 12). UTI’s suck! Try not to worry too much about her age. It’s not uncommon for little girls to get them especially while in diapers because to bacteria from the feces enters through the urethra. Make sure daycare is wiping her properly, front to back. Also, you may want to refrain from giving her bubble baths if you already do. Given my history, I am extra cautious with Caroline. I just put a little soap on a washcloth and gently wash her down there. I’ll be praying for little Ava and hoping all goes well. If you have any questions, please let me know.
